Municipality of Bar, which he manages Dušan Raičević from the Democratic Party of Socialists (DPS), heads of bodies and services were appointed in the status of acting (vd) for a period longer than six months, the State Audit Institution (DRI) has determined.

The SAI gave a positive opinion on the financial audit of the final budget of the Municipality of Bar for 2024, while it gave a qualified opinion on the audit of the regularity of operations, because it determined that the municipality operated contrary to several laws and regulations. This concerns irregularities in the legal status of local government officials.

The SAI report, completed earlier this month, first mentions the Secretary of the Secretariat for Property and Investments, who was appointed for the third time as acting secretary on January 10, 2024, and was appointed as secretary on June 20, 2024, based on a public competition. Stefan Šušter (SD) has been holding the top position in that secretariat since April 2023.

The Secretary of the Secretariat for Communal Affairs and Transport was appointed acting on November 13, 2024, and the same status was extended for a second time on May 13, 2025. This position is currently held by Dejan Škerović (DPS), since May last year.

The Chief of the Municipal Police Service has been acting since March 6, 2024, his status was extended for the fourth time on June 6, 2025, and he was appointed on September 1, 2025, based on a public competition. Safet Kocan (DPS) assumed this position on August 9, 2024.

Former Secretary of the Secretariat for Urbanism and Spatial Planning Branko Orlandic He was in the status of acting officer from December 20, 2023 to June 19, 2025, when he was served with a decision on the termination of his acting position, and by the decision on assignment dated August 22, 2025, he became an independent advisor for the legalization of illegal structures.

The secretary's duties are now performed by Ognjen Leković (SD), has been in acting status since July 2025, as stated on the website of the Municipality of Bar. The protector of the property and legal interests of the Municipality was also appointed as acting, starting from March 1, 2024, and the same status was extended for the fourth time on September 1, 2025.

"The municipality granted the chief city architect in the status of acting since April 2, 2024, whose term was extended on October 3, 2024, after the decision on the termination of his duties, the right to compensation from April 3, 2025 for a period of one year, which is not in accordance with Article 60 of the Law on Civil Servants and State Employees," the SAI report states.

Due to all of the above, the SAI recommended to the Municipality of Bar that, in accordance with Article 112 of the Law on Local Self-Government, filling positions in the category of senior management personnel be carried out on the basis of a public competition.

"In accordance with Article 124 of the Law, acting officials should be appointed for a period of up to six months, until the appointment or appointment of persons performing the duties of senior management personnel," they stated.

In June last year, "Vijesti" reported that three secretaries of the Municipality of Bar were working in an acting capacity, although the website of the local government shows that this is the case for six of them, and the Municipality told the newspaper at the time that the data on their online platform was not up to date.

A problem in local communities too

The DRI found irregularities in the part related to local community bodies. As they explained in their report and based on the Decision on Local Communities from 2020, in accordance with the decision of the council, upon previously obtained consent from the competent local government body (in this case, the Secretariat for Local Self-Government), a local community may employ a secretary who works on performing administrative and technical tasks for the needs of the local community.

"The Municipality has eight secretaries of local communities, they are not systematized by the Regulation on Internal Organization and Systematization of Jobs, and they are on the Municipality's payroll and are paid all the benefits that are due to employees in the Municipality (variables, jubilee, severance pay, assistance). Also, the Municipality reports the aforementioned secretaries to the tax authority, not the local community, which has the status of a legal entity," the document states.

In the Rulebook on Internal Organization and Systematization of Job Positions of the Secretariat for Local Self-Government, the municipality has four systematized job positions which, in accordance with the Decision on the Organization and Mode of Work of Local Administration, relate to performing professional and administrative technical tasks for local communities.

The SAI's recommendation is that the Municipality should harmonize the Decision on Local Communities with legal regulations and that it hires local community secretaries in accordance with the Law on Local Self-Government, the Law on Civil Servants and State Employees, and the Labor Law, as a rule based on public advertising.

Service contract for systematized workers

The Municipality of Bar, as determined by the SAI, concluded service contracts for jobs determined by the act on systematization and organization of jobs.

During 2024, 73 temporary contracts were concluded for jobs stipulated in the act on internal organization and job classification. Fourteen employees were employed for an indefinite period of time through a public advertisement.

The SAI recommended that the Municipality should conclude service contracts only for performing tasks that are outside the regular activities of the employer, that is, for performing tasks that are not provided for by the Rulebook on Internal Organization and Job Classification.

"The municipality has not filled out a single application for registration of taxpayers, contributors and insured persons, or Appendix B - registration of a natural person, for employees under a contract of service. The municipality should fill out a single application for registration of taxpayers, contributors and insured persons for employees under a contract of service in accordance with the Regulation on the form and content of the single application for registration of taxpayers, contributors and insured persons in the Central Registry," the document states.

By reviewing the personnel files of employees, the SAI determined that the Municipality does not fill out the E3 form - decision on employment. The local government should report persons who have been hired into permanent employment to the regional unit of the Employment Service of Montenegro on the E3 form in accordance with the regulation on the content, forms and manner of keeping records in the field of employment.

The competent board of the SAI expressed a positive opinion on the financial audit and a qualified opinion on the audit of the regularity of the Municipality's operations.

The financial audit of the final budget of the Municipality of Bar for 2024 determined that the financial statements for 2024 were prepared in all material aspects in accordance with the applicable financial reporting framework, and in accordance with the above, the competent board expressed a positive opinion on the financial audit.

In the area of ​​public revenue collection, it was determined that the Municipality does not keep records of the value of claims based on decisions on forced collection, as well as the amount of claims collected on this basis, while decisions for compensation for communal equipping of land are not aligned with the Order on the Method of Payment of Local Public Revenues, because according to the same, the principal debt and interest are paid into the same account.

Regarding the collection of own-source revenues, it was determined that the Department for Local Public Revenues, as of December 31, 2024, was staffed with 27 employees, meaning that 19 positions related to the determination, control and collection of tax liabilities to the Municipality were not filled in the Department, and it was recommended to the Municipality to fill the aforementioned positions.
